Itinerary Breakdown: From Amalfi to Ravello

Best of Amalfi Coast Full Day Private Shore Excursion from Salerno Cruise Port - Itinerary Breakdown: From Amalfi to Ravello

Starting at 8:00 am, you’ll be collected at the Salerno cruise port — a smooth start that sets the tone for your day. The entire experience lasts approximately 7 hours, giving you ample time to soak in each town’s atmosphere without feeling rushed.

First Stop: Amalfi

This charming port town is known for its cathedral, a striking medieval church with a striking Arab-Normandy façade. You’ll have free time to explore the narrow streets, browse local shops, or sit in a café. Many reviews mention how easy it was to customize their visit — you might find yourself sampling limoncello or heading to the waterfront for views.

Second Stop: Positano

This cliffside village is one of the most Instagram-worthy spots on the coast. Its colorful houses, steep streets, and boutique shops make it a favorite among travelers. You’ll love the views from the shoreline, and many guests take advantage of the free time to shop for handmade sandals or snap photos of the iconic scene with the church of Santa Maria Assunta.

Third Stop: Ravello

Perched high above the coast, Ravello is the perfect place to enjoy green gardens and panoramic vistas. The famous Villa Rufolo or Villa Cimbrone offer lush scenery, and the quiet atmosphere provides a welcome break from the bustling seaside towns. Many visitors remark that Ravello’s beauty is best appreciated at leisure, making the flexible timetable ideal.
